Faux Leather is easy to clean

One of the main advantages of faux leather furniture is that it is able to be cleaned easily. The surface is nonporous so stains can easily be removed by wiping a damp cloth. This makes it an ideal option for public areas and medical furniture where hygiene is a priority.

However, it's important to use gentle cleaners and avoid using scourers or sponges the leather because excessive moisture can trigger the growth of bacteria which can cause a rash as well as other health issues. Also, too much sunlight can discolor faux leather upholstery over time.

This kind of upholstery is perfect for people who don't care about maintenance but wish to stay clear of animal products. You can choose from a wide range of colors and styles to create the perfect appearance for your home. It's also less expensive than real leather. This makes it a great choice for shoppers on a budget.

Like genuine leather, faux leather doesn't breathe, and can become fragile or flaky with time. It's also less resistant to fading and may peel or crack if exposed to direct sunlight or heat. It's not a good material for families with pets, because it can tear more easily than genuine leather and can be scratched by sharp claws or teeth. It's also not a suitable choice for families with small children, because it can tear or scratch when abused.

Style

A faux leather sofa can offer a stylish alternative to genuine leather. It is available in a broad variety of styles and colors, including traditional and contemporary. A faux leather sofa also requires less maintenance than a leather sofa. It is also cheaper than real leather sofas. Faux leather is generally made from a layer of synthetic plastic coated over a base fabric. It is then dyed to get the desired color. Faux leathers are created from polyvinylchloride (PVC), polyester, and microfibres made of polyamide. There are also contemporary faux leathers that are becoming more popular.

A faux leather sofa is also more resistant to stains and scratches than other fabrics. It is important to remember that faux leather doesn't breathe as well as genuine leather, and can be hot sitting on it during warm temperatures. It also is susceptible to discoloration and dryness particularly when exposed to direct sunlight for extended time. It is advised to stay clear of cleaning products that contain alcohol or harsh chemicals because they can speed up the process of drying.
